Having won this last year with Derby hero Anthony Van Dyck, Aidan O'Brien looks to hold a strong hand with three runners. ARTHUR'S KINGDOM is the one with experience having chased home a fancied stablemate on debut and should be ready to make that count now. Clearly, any money arriving for Emperor Of The Sun or War Cabinet would be telling. Hint Of Stars ran well on debut and should improve while Baby Zeus is another debutant that makes appeal on paper.
